#10baf1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#10baf1 is composed of 6.3% red, 72.9%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.4% cyan, 22.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 194.7 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 50.4%. #10baf1 color hex could be obtained by blending #20ffff with #0075e3. Closest websafe color is: #00ccff.

Shades and Tints of #10baf1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#eefafe is the lightest one.
